**Kudos to the delivery driver! This box is heavy.You need your own tools. They recommend a pencil, hammer, Philips screwdriver, and an electric screwdriver.Most of the wood is solid. The back panels and the bottoms of the drawers are thin particle board. Be careful not to knock the back panels when eating or place heavy items in the drawers. This item should be less than the asking price because of the flimsiness.The drop table moves smoothly and adds quite a bit of space. The island does stand at a nice height for use without stooping (I'm 5'5").It does take time to put together. We had 3 workers (an adult, 16 yo, 12 yo) and it took 3 1/2 hours to complete. Part of that time was the adult putting a piece on incorrectly and having to fix the error. The directions are easy to follow, and all of the components were included. Assemblage wasn't hard, just time consuming.

We are satisfied with our purchase and it fits perfectly for our needs. Shipped all the way to rural Alaska and arrived in one piece because it was packed to protect the piece. I had read the reviews and am pleased I went for it. We did have some screws malfunction. One the head broke off and others didn’t quite grab correctly, but there were enough spares in the package. I’m weary of the glides for the attached under drawer, as they are fastened not to deeply into the particle board. I think we’ll be okay as we are fairly gentle with our things.
